Frequently Asked Questions about Corporate Timberglen Apartments

What is the Cheapest Corporate apartment in Timberglen?

Currently the most affordable Corporate Apartment in Timberglen is at Centerpoint Apartments listed at $699.

How much is the average rent for a Corporate Timberglen Apartment?

The average rent for a Corporate Apartment in Timberglen is $1,609.

What is the largest Corporate Timberglen Apartment for rent?

Today's Corporate apartment with the most square footage in Timberglen is a 1,603 square feet unit starting from $6,007 at 4215 Voss Hills Pl.

What is the average size for Timberglen Corporate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Corporate rental in Timberglen is currently at 609 sq ft.
